/**
* Handover document generation for plan mode.
*
* Runs a side LLM call over the current branch (does NOT add a turn to the
* conversation), lets the user edit the result, then writes it to
* `.pi/plans/<slug>-<timestamp>.md`.
*/
import type { AgentMessage } from "@earendil-works/pi-agent-core";
import { type Message, uuidv7 } from "@earendil-works/pi-ai";
import {
BorderedLoader,
CONFIG_DIR_NAME,
convertToLlm,
type ExtensionCommandContext,
type SessionEntry,
serializeConversation,
} from "@earendil-works/pi-coding-agent";
import { mkdir, writeFile } from "node:fs/promises";
import { join } from "node:path";
export const PLANS_DIR = "plans";
const SYSTEM_PROMPT = `You write handover documents. Another engineer (or agent) will pick up
this work with NO access to the conversation you are summarizing. The document must stand alone.
Output GitHub-flavoured markdown with exactly these sections:
# <short imperative title, max 8 words>
## Goal
One paragraph: what we are trying to achieve and why.
## Findings
What was learned while investigating. Cite concrete file paths and, where useful, line numbers
or symbol names. Include things that were ruled out and why.
## Plan
A numbered list of concrete, actionable steps in execution order. Each step names the files it
touches. No vague steps like "improve error handling".
## Risks & open questions
Bullets. Anything unverified, any decision the user still needs to make. Omit the section if
genuinely empty.
## Files
Bullet list of \`path\` — one-line reason it matters.
Rules:
- No preamble, no "Here is the handover". Start with the \`#\` heading.
- Be specific over complete. Facts from the conversation only; never invent file paths.
- Do not describe the conversation itself ("the user asked..."). Describe the work.`;
